The World especially Nigeria, faces many challenges today. The economy struggles, and people deal with different difficulties. As we navigate this uncertain landscape, it is essential to find comfort and strength in our relationships. We often say that no one knows what tomorrow holds, but with faith, we can find hope. In this context, it becomes crucial to express love and appreciation to those around us.

Every day, people in Nigeria wake up to news of various issues. Some face financial difficulties, while others struggle with health concerns. The political climate often adds to the uncertainty. Many citizens feel anxious about the future. Despite these challenges, the spirit of resilience remains strong. Communities come together, and families support one another. This solidarity is a powerful reminder of the importance of connection.

In times of stress, we often forget to express our feelings. Life gets busy, and we may not take the time to tell our loved ones how much we care. A simple “I love you” can brighten someone’s day. It reassures them that they are valued and appreciated. We should make it a habit to tell our friends and family how important they are to us.

Love is a form of insurance. When we express our feelings, we create a safety net for ourselves and others. This net helps us cope with the challenges we face. Knowing that we have support makes it easier to deal with adversity. We should not wait for special occasions to express our love. Every day is an opportunity to show appreciation.

In Nigeria, family ties often run deep. Many people live in extended families, where support is readily available. However, even in these close-knit communities, it is easy to take relationships for granted. We may assume that our loved ones know how we feel. But it is vital to communicate our feelings explicitly. A heartfelt message or a kind gesture can strengthen these bonds.

Friends also play a significant role in our lives. They are the ones we turn to for support, laughter, and companionship. During tough times, a friend’s presence can lift our spirits. When we tell our friends that we love them, we reinforce our connection. This simple act can have a profound impact on both parties. It fosters a sense of belonging and security.

In addition to verbal expressions of love, we can show our feelings through actions. Small gestures like helping someone with a task, sharing a meal, or spending quality time together can convey our affection. These actions speak volumes and can often communicate what words cannot. In a world filled with uncertainty, these moments of kindness become even more meaningful.

Technology also offers us ways to express our love easily. With a quick message or a phone call, we can reach out to someone we care about. Social media platforms allow us to share our thoughts and feelings with a broader audience. However, while technology is helpful, it should not replace face-to-face interactions. Nothing compares to the warmth of a hug or the joy of seeing a loved one smile.

As we navigate our daily lives, let us remember to prioritize communication. We should make an effort to reach out to our loved ones regularly. A simple check-in can make a big difference. It shows that we care and are thinking of them. This practice can help strengthen our relationships and provide mutual support.

Moreover, we should be mindful of the power of words. Our words can uplift or discourage. When we offer compliments or express gratitude, we create a positive atmosphere. Encouraging someone who is struggling can inspire them to keep going. In contrast, negative words can leave lasting scars. Let us choose our words wisely and focus on building each other up.

In Nigeria, there is a rich culture of community support. Neighbors often look out for one another. This sense of community reinforces the importance of love and connection. When we express our feelings, we contribute to this culture of togetherness. It encourages others to do the same, creating a ripple effect of kindness.

As we reflect on our relationships, it is essential to acknowledge the significance of forgiveness. No relationship is perfect. Conflicts may arise, and misunderstandings can occur. However, love allows us to move past these issues. When we forgive, we free ourselves and our loved ones from negativity. This act of letting go can strengthen our bonds and lead to deeper connections.

In conclusion, the current state of Nigeria reminds us of the unpredictable nature of life. While we may not know what tomorrow holds, we can find solace in our relationships. Expressing love to our friends and family is vital in these uncertain times. It serves as a source of strength and comfort. Let us not take our loved ones for granted. Instead, let us make a conscious effort to communicate our feelings, show appreciation, and support one another.

By nurturing these connections, we create a network of love that can weather any storm. In doing so, we cultivate a sense of belonging and resilience that enriches our lives. As we move forward, let us remember that love is a powerful force. It can bring light to even the darkest days, reminding us that we are never alone. Let us cherish our loved ones and express our feelings openly, for in love, we find hope and strength to face whatever tomorrow may bring.
